Openmp parallel for nested loops

WebOpenMP parallel for loops: scheduling If each iteration is doing roughly the same amount of work, the standard behavior of OpenMP is usually good. For example, with 4 threads and 40 iterations, the first thread will take care of iterations 0–9, the second thread will take care of iterations 10–19, etc. WebC 如何使此依赖的并行版本嵌套,以及为什么折叠不起作用,c,multithreading,parallel-processing,openmp,nested-loops,C,Multithreading,Parallel Processing,Openmp,Nested Loops,我如何将其与OpenMP 3.1并行?

OpenMP - Nested parallel for loops within sections

Web15 de jun. de 2012 · I have a question on the omp parallelization in the nested loop. I want to parallelize the outer loop by omp while in the inner loop a loop-dependent array "temp" is used. Without the omp inplementation, this serial of codes work well. But when I set "temp" to be private, and run it, it complains "Segmentation fault!". WebC++ : How does OpenMP handle nested loops?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"So here is a secret hidden feature ... can safflower oil become rancid https://buyposforless.com

Loop optimization control object - MATLAB - MathWorks 中国

WebDirective Binding and Nesting Rules. Run-Time Library Routines. Environment Variables. Thread Stack Size and Thread Binding. Monitoring, Debugging and Performance Analysis Tools for OpenMP. Exercise 3. References and More Information. Appendix A: Run-Time Library Routines. Once you have finished the tutorial, please complete our evaluation form! Web4.3 Using OpenMP Library Routines Within Nested Parallel Regions. Calls to the following OpenMP routines within nested parallel regions deserve some discussion. - … WebLoop is nested inside another loop that is parallelized. No . No . Loop is in a subroutine called within the body of a ... write(6,1) j 1 format(’Line number ’, i3, ’.’) end demo% f95 -openmp t13.f demo% setenv PARALLEL 4 demo% a.out: Line number 9. Line number 4. Line number 5. Line number 6. Line number 1. Line number 2. Line ... flannel back waterproof fabric

Parallel Computing and OpenMP Tutorial - University of …

Category:Exploit Nested Parallelism with OpenMP* Tasking Model

Tags:Openmp parallel for nested loops

Openmp parallel for nested loops

OMP parallel nested loop with an inner loop dependent array

Web9 de jul. de 2015 · How can this be? I mean, although the outer for-loop is calculated n times (in parallel) and the inner for-loop is distributed n times among n cores it is faster … Web27 de mar. de 2024 · Enable handling of OpenMP directives and generate parallel code. The openmp library to be linked can be specified through -fopenmp=library option. -flto; COPTIMIZE, ... Enables loop strength reduction for nested loop structures. By default, the compiler performs loop strength reduction only for the innermost loop.-fopenmp=libomp; …

Openmp parallel for nested loops

Did you know?

WebWe can do it manually: a(); #pragma omp parallel for for (int ij = 0; ij < 3 * 6; ++ij) { c(ij / 6, ij % 6); } z(); Or we can ask OpenMP to do it for us: a(); #pragma omp parallel for collapse … http://duoduokou.com/c/34702464562471666708.html

WebNot enough parallel work: The number of loop iterations is less than the number of working threads so several threads from the team are waiting at the barrier not doing useful work at all. Synchronization on locks: When synchronization objects are used inside a parallel region, threads can wait on a lock release, contending with other threads for a shared … WebA parallel region is considered not active if it is an OpenMP parallel region that has a false IF clause. The following code will create 4 levels of nested parallel regions. If …

WebVideo course: Parallel Programming and Optimization with Intel Xeon Phi Coprocessors Episode 4.5 - Parallel Loops, Private and Shared Variables, Scheduling Vadim Karpusenko 917 subscribers... http://duoduokou.com/c/34702464562471666708.html

Web12 de nov. de 2012 · How does OpenMP handle nested loops? Does the following code just parallelize the first (outer) loops, or it parallelize the entire nested loops? #pragma omp parallel for for (int i=0;i

Web19 de mar. de 2015 · Unfortunately I can't get seem to get 'OpenMP DEFINED LOOP WAS PARALLELIZED' using the suggested replacement, in combination with other -Qopt … can safflower oil go badWeb23 de fev. de 2024 · I tried to compare the efficiency of nested loops without and with openmp . ... The total runtime is less than the OpenMP parallel region and OpenMP … flannel band bay areaWebIn OpenMP 2.5, the iteration variable in for must be a signed integer variable type. In OpenMP 3.0, it may also be an unsigned integer variable type, a pointer type or a constant-time random access iterator type. In the latter case, std::distance() will be used to determine the number of loop iterations. What are: parallel, for and a team flannel bandana and leashWebIf execution of any associated loop changes any of the values used to compute any of the iteration counts, then the behavior is unspecified. You can use collapse when this is not the case for example with a square loop. #pragma omp parallel for private(j) collapse(2) for (i = 0; i < 4; i++) for (j = 0; j < 100; j++) can safeway gift cards be used for gasWebIt is my understanding that the OpenMP specification leaves the implementation of nested parallelism to the discretion of the implementer. Might it be the case that I don't see any performance improvement due to the fact that the Intel compiler does not support nested parallelism in this fashion (tasks and parallel loops within each task)? can safflower oil be used for bakinghttp://duoduokou.com/python/50866693828584571331.html flannel bags to ship computers inWeb4 de jun. de 2024 · 036 nested loop openMP. BK Programmer. 1 34 : 45. PP Sp20 Session 04 - OpenMP Loop Scheduling. Bilal Said. 1 Author by Biler. Updated on June 04, 2024. Comments. Biler ... OMP PARALLEL will not. Citing OpenMP 3.0 "2.5.1 Loop Construct" page 39, lines 29-30: ... can safflower oil cause acne